chauve-souris argentée vs Couscous De Gebe
Lasionycteris noctivagans compared with Phalanger alexandrae
Key Differences
- chauve-souris argentée is Least Concern while Couscous De Gebe is Endangered.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| chauve-souris argentée | Couscous De Gebe |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(mammifères) | Mammalia (mammifères)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Diprotodontia (Marsupials)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Phalangeridae |
| Genus | Lasionycteris | Phalanger |
| Species | Lasionycteris noctivagans | Phalanger alexandrae |
Evolutionary Relationship
chauve-souris argentée and Couscous De Gebe share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(mammifères)
